Educational Pathways to Become a Medical Billing and Coding Specialist
Embarking on your journey into medical billing and coding involves selecting the right educational pathway that aligns with your career goals. Here’s a breakdown of available options:
1. Certificate Programs
Most individuals start with a certified program that can be completed in a few months. These programs are ideal for quickly entering the workforce.
2.Associate Degree
For those seeking a broader education, an associate degree in health details management or health informatics provides comprehensive knowlege and better job prospects.
3. Online Courses & Self-Paced Learning
Flexible online schooling allows you to learn at your own pace, perfect for students balancing other responsibilities.
Key Skills Acquired During Medical Billing and Coding Schooling
Training programs focus on developing essential skills, including:
- Understanding medical terminology and anatomy
- mastering ICD-10, CPT, and HCPCS coding systems
- Familiarity with Electronic Health Records (EHR) systems
- Knowledge of healthcare laws and regulations (HIPAA)
- Attention to detail and accuracy
- Strong organizational and dialog skills
The Certification Advantage
While some entry-level positions may not require certification, obtaining credentials significantly boosts your employability and earning potential. The most recognized certifications include:
- Certified Professional Coder (CPC)
- Certified Coding Associate (CCA)
- Certified Coding Specialist (CCS)
Preparation for these certifications typically involves completing accredited courses and passing an exam. Certification not only enhances your resume but also ensures you stay updated with industry standards.
Practical Tips for Success in Medical Billing and Coding Education
- Stay Organized: Keep track of different coding manuals and coursework materials.
- Engage in Hands-on Practice: Seek internships or practicums for real-world experience.
- utilize Online Resources: Use forums,webinars,and tutorial videos to supplement your learning.
- Connect with Industry Professionals: Join associations like AAPC or AHIMA for networking opportunities.
- prepare for Certification exams: Take practice tests and review exam blueprints thoroughly.
